When demonstrating I am often asked to explain the difference between the gums we cake decorators use. When making modelling paste I prefer to use gum tragacanth rather than its synthetic substitute CMC. Basically, because gum tragacanth gives me a firmer paste and I find it easier to work with. Why do my cakes sink in the middle?
“Why do my cakes sink in the middle?” is a question I’m often asked. Cakes usually sink when the cake batter is not completely cooked. Everyone’s ovens are different so you need to find the optimum baking time for your own oven. Towards the end of baking, test the cake repeatedly to see if it […]
